RDF-TrineX-Serializer-MockTurtleSoup
view release on metacpan or search on metacpan
lib/RDF/TrineX/Serializer/MockTurtleSoup.pm view on Meta::CPAN
use RDF::Trine;
use RDF::Trine::Namespace qw( rdf rdfs );
use RDF::Prefixes;
use match::smart qw(match);
use parent 'RDF::Trine::Serializer';
sub new
{
my $class = shift;
my $self = bless { @_==1 ? %{$_[0]} : @_ } => $class;
$self->{prefixes} ||= delete $self->{namespaces};
$self->{labelling} //= $rdfs->label->uri;
$self->{priorities} ||= undef;
$self->{abbreviate} //= undef;
$self->{prefixes} ||= {};
$self->{colspace} //= 20;
$self->{indent} ||= "\t";
$self->{repeats} //= 0;
$self->{encoding} ||= "utf8";
( run in 0.271 second using v1.01-cache-2.11-cpan-65fba6d93b7 )